Transaction 343d74036319d027214888a6764b2d0abe2ae24a0e612c1d3e0791e3ac516ca1

1 Input
1 Outputs
  • 343d74036319d027214888a6764b2d0abe2ae24a0e612c1d3e0791e3ac516ca1:0
  • value  615711
    address  12EwYdXDSRJtXv1D43gLjX2huy4hEfXby9